This English Special Bitter is our “Special Ale.” Special because it is one of only a handful of canned microbrews in the nation. Special because the Galena hops and pale ale malts create a crisp first sip, a hoppy tongue, and a malty sweet finish. Though “bitter” is part of the name, “better” would be a more accurate term.
Fresh and lively, this canned beer suits the needs of any outdoor enthusiast. Like it says on the can: Fish, Luau, Golf, Raft, Toboggan. Ska can!

355 ml can @ Haket. Pours clear deep golden with a big frothy offwhite head that slowly dissipates while leaving some thick lacing on the glass. Smell is subtle, sweet and slightly malty with sweet bread, orange zest, hay, cereal, caramel, dry wood and hints of overripe plums and butterscotch. Taste is sweet and malty with sweet white bread, golden syrup, orange zest, artificial sweeteners, pine, cereal and hints of dry wood and overripe tropical fruits. Mouthfeel is round, tiny sticky sweet and light to medium bodied. Finish is sweet and tiny bitter with bread, pine, orange zest, sweeteners, toffee and hints of wood. Not a fan.
